The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s requiring Scala sk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 20 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
20 Dec 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 400 300 304
Rank change year-on-year -100 +4 -96
Contract jobs citing Scala 193 260 321
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 0.52% 0.76% 0.73%
As % of the Programming Languages category 1.68% 2.35% 2.37%
Number of daily rates quoted 128 141 220
10th Percentile £375 £450 £411
25th Percentile £413 £513 £500
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£500 £612 £600
Median % change year-on-year -18.30% +2.00% -
75th Percentile £588 £763 £750
90th Percentile £650 £838 £831
UK excluding London median daily rate £430 £525 £519
% change year-on-year -18.10% +1.20% -3.94%
